I need a soft case for my AR15. I want it to be as short as possible and at least somewhat discreet. For example, when I am carrying my AR out to my car from my apartment, I don't want someone (that doesn't know that type of case) knowing what I am carrying.

Recommend something to me. I don't need super high-end. Looking to spend no more than $100 (maybe a little more).

OK, a little slower response back with pictures than what I was planning but here's a couple of the inside of a Thug case with my AR tucked neatly inside. 14.4" upper (plenty of room for a 16" upper), 2-20rd Pmags, and complete lower. There is plenty of room for optics on the upper and room for a sling too (which I keep on it but not pictured).
